claude-settings
v0.0.0
Published
Dump Claude Code's resolved environment and MCP server config (including per-server stdio env vars) as JSON.
Readme
claude-settings
Dump Claude Code's resolved environment and MCP server settings as JSON.
Useful when you want to know what claude actually sees at runtime — the merged env (after shell rc, login profiles, etc.) and the per-MCP command/args/env that claude mcp list doesn't surface on its own.
Install
npm install -g claude-settingsUsage
npx claude-settingsPrints:
{
"env": { "...": "vars unique to claude" },
"mcpServers": {
"server1": {
"type": "stdio",
"command": "npx",
"args": ["my-server", "--foo", "bar"],
"env": {
"...": "vars unique to this server vs. the global env"
}
},
"server2": {
"type": "http",
"url": "http://example.com/..."
}
}
}